1. 从Karpathy的跑步实验看软件范式变革
那天早上,当Andrej Karpathy站在Woodway跑步机上时,他没想到一个简单的有氧实验会引发对软件行业的深刻思考。这位前特斯拉AI总监正在进行一个八周实验:通过规律性的Zone 2有氧训练和高强度间歇,将静息心率从50降到45。但真正有趣的不是实验本身,而是他为追踪进度所采用的解决方案——用AI在1小时内构建的完全定制化仪表盘。
这个看似简单的过程蕴含着软件开发的范式转变。Karpathy让Claude逆向工程了跑步机的云端API,处理原始数据后生成可视化界面。虽然遇到了单位制式混淆(公制/英制)和日历日期错位等问题,但整个开发周期仅相当于传统方式的1/10。我在2022年做过类似健康数据追踪项目,当时需要手动对接API、处理数据异常、设计前端,确实耗费了近10个工作日。这种效率差距不是线性进步,而是开发模式的根本性变革。
2. 应用商店模式的黄昏
2.1 标准化软件的困境
当前应用生态存在一个根本性矛盾:开发者需要标准化产品实现规模效益,而用户需要的是完全贴合个人场景的解决方案。就像Karpathy指出的,我们被迫在应用商店里选择"最接近需求"的App,然后忍受80%无用功能和20%缺失功能。我在管理团队健康数据时深有体会:试用过7款运动追踪应用,最终不得不组合使用3个App+Excel才能满足基本需求。
2.2 定制化软件的崛起
当AI能在几分钟内生成300行代码的专用解决方案时,下载通用App就显得不合时宜。这类似于服装行业的变革:从成衣到高级定制。我去年为摄影工作流开发的灯光控制工具就是个典型案例——市面上所有App都要求适应它们的操作逻辑,而AI生成的工具完全遵循我的拍摄习惯,甚至能根据场景自动调整参数预设。
3. 行业基础设施的重构
3.1 AI原生接口的缺失
Karpathy尖锐指出:99%的产品仍停留在"给人用"的设计阶段。以我测试过的20款智能设备为例,仅4款提供完整的API文档,没有一款为AI优化过接口。这种现状迫使开发者进行低效的逆向工程,就像Karpathy需要破解跑步机API那样。我在开发智能家居系统时,不得不为每个品牌设备编写特定的爬虫脚本,这种技术债占总开发时间的35%。
3.2 传感器-执行器架构
未来的产品应该明确分为两类角色:
- 传感器:专注数据采集与标准化(如跑步机记录运动数据)
- 执行器:专注物理世界交互(如智能家居执行指令)
中间层由AI作为"胶水"动态组装。去年我参与的工业物联网项目就采用这种架构,设备厂商提供纯净的OPC UA接口,AI模块根据产线需求实时组合功能模块,使系统响应速度提升6倍。
4. 技术落地的关键挑战
4.1 个人上下文构建
要实现Karpathy设想的"一分钟创建应用",AI需要深度理解用户的:
- 行为模式(如运动习惯)
- 数据资产(如健康历史)
- 偏好设置(如可视化风格)
我在构建个人知识管理系统时,花了3个月训练AI理解我的信息架构习惯。这需要突破性的上下文管理技术,目前LangChain等框架仍显笨拙。
4.2 技能库生态系统
高效的定制开发依赖可复用的技能模块。观察GitHub Copilot的工作模式可发现:当代码上下文包含相似解决方案时,其生成质量提升40%。NanoClaw项目展示的"技能贡献"机制很有启发性——开发者不提交代码,而是教授AI如何实现特定功能。
5. 用户界面的重新定义
5.1 自然语言交互的局限
LaurieWired的质疑很有价值:多数用户难以准确表达需求。我在AI产品咨询中发现,普通用户平均需要7轮对话才能阐明一个中等复杂需求。这要求AI具备:
- 需求澄清能力(通过智能提问)
- 原型展示能力(快速生成可体验的demo)
- 迭代优化能力(根据反馈调整)
5.2 隐形计算的未来
Karpathy的回应揭示了更本质的变革:软件本身将变得不可见。就像电力时代,用户无需理解发电机原理。我设计的客户服务系统中,AI自动创建又废弃的微服务日均超过200个,业务人员只感知到"问题被解决"的结果。
6. 开发者生态的转型
6.1 从编码到教学
传统开发者的角色将转变为:
- 创建基础技能模块
- 训练AI理解领域知识
- 设计自解释的API规范
我在团队转型中的实践表明,开发者需要新增三项核心能力:
- 需求分析教学(教会AI理解模糊需求)
- 调试引导能力(通过自然语言定位问题)
- 系统解释能力(让AI理解架构约束)
6.2 工具链的重构
现有开发工具都是为人设计,新一代工具需要考虑:
- AI友好的文档格式(结构化上下文)
- 动态依赖管理(临时组件的版本控制)
- 安全隔离机制(如NanoClaw的容器化设计)
我们的内部工具已转向"可解释的配置",每个参数都包含机器可读的语义说明和人工描述。
7. 商业模式的颠覆性变化
7.1 从软件销售到能力服务
未来商业价值将体现在:
- 传感器数据的准确性(如医疗级运动监测)
- 执行器的可靠性(如工业机器人精度)
- 技能模块的专业性(如财务分析能力)
我合作的SaaS企业正在将定价模型从"用户数×功能集"转向"API调用×服务质量"。
7.2 临时经济的兴起
"用完即弃"的软件将催生:
- 微支付系统(处理毫秒级计费)
- 资源回收机制(快速释放计算资源)
- 效果验证服务(确保临时软件质量)
在广告测试领域,我们已经看到单次使用的预测模型服务,平均生命周期仅48小时。
8. 普通人的机遇与挑战
8.1 需求表达能力的溢价
能够精准定义问题的人将获得超额收益。我的AI训练营数据显示:经过20小时专项训练,学员的需求描述准确率能从32%提升到78%,相应生成的软件满意度提高3倍。
8.2 个人数字资产的积累
未来竞争力取决于:
- 行为数据的完整性
- 偏好设置的颗粒度
- 历史决策的追溯性
建议每个职场人现在就开始系统化地:
- 归档工作产出(邮件/报告/表格)
- 记录决策上下文(会议纪要/背景信息)
- 标记反馈循环(结果评估/改进点)
9. 过渡期的实战策略
9.1 渐进式AI融合方案
根据企业规模建议:
- 初创公司:直接构建AI原生架构(如使用Dreamer)
- 中型企业:通过API网关逐步改造(6-12个月过渡)
- 大型组织:建立并行试验田(避免冲击核心系统)
9.2 个人技能升级路径
推荐分三个阶段适应:
-
AI辅助阶段(现在-2025):
- 掌握提示工程
- 积累数字资产
- 训练个人AI助手
-
协同创作阶段(2025-2027):
- 学习技能模块开发
- 精通需求澄清技术
- 参与开源AI项目
-
架构指导阶段(2027后):
- 设计传感器/执行器系统
- 规划AI可解释性方案
- 管理临时软件生命周期
10. 行业风向标观察
跟踪这些关键指标可以把握转型节奏:
- AI代码占比:头部科技公司AI生成代码比例(GitHub数据)
- API友好度指数:主流产品API的AI可调用性评估
- 技能市场增速:如HuggingFace技能模块增长率
- 临时软件寿命:从创建到废弃的平均时长变化
我维护的转型雷达图显示,医疗和教育领域的AI原生改造速度超预期,而金融和政府板块相对滞后。